Ozcan
Pronunciation: OHZ-jahn
Meaning
True soul, pure spirit
Origin
Turkic
About Ozcan
Ozcan, a name resonating with a genuinely pure spirit, offers a strong and authentic choice for parents seeking a name with depth and a clear, positive meaning. This Turkish gem, pronounced OHZ-jahn, carries the beautiful sentiment of "true soul," imbuing it with an inherent sense of sincerity and inner strength. Unlike many names that require a deep dive into history to uncover their essence, Ozcan’s contemporary feel doesn't detract from its profound meaning, making it accessible and impactful right away. It's a name that speaks to integrity and a grounded nature, ideal for families who value genuine character and a connection to rich cultural heritage.
